I’m trying to run a simulation structural on the components shown below.
The model uses beam element connection to simulate bolts (image below shows the setup of these).
When I try to run the model I’m getting the following error:
‘A solver pivot warning or error has been detected in the UX degree of freedom of node 13982 located in Backplate DIff mount|Mirror1[2]. This is usually a result of an ill conditioned matrix possibly due to unreasonable material properties, an under constrained model, or contact related issues. Check results carefully. You may select the offending object and/or geometry via RMB on this warning in the Messages window.’
The issue node seems to change every time I generate a mesh on the components.  This time it’s on this one here:
After clearing & regenerating mesh its now here:
I will say they most commonly occur in these bolt holes. In the past I have managed to make it run, but I had to set some of the contacts to bonded.
